Top Beni Attractions

  • 1. Virunga National Park: Known for its diverse wildlife, including the endangered mountain gorillas, Virunga National Park is a must-visit attraction in Beni. The park also offers breathtaking landscapes, volcanic mountains, and the opportunity to go on thrilling gorilla trekking expeditions.
  • 2. Rwenzori Mountains National Park: Located on the border of the Democratic Republic of Congo and Uganda, this national park is home to the Rwenzori Mountains, also known as the "Mountains of the Moon." It offers stunning alpine scenery, unique flora and fauna, and challenging hiking trails.
  • 3. Mount Nyiragongo: An active stratovolcano located within Virunga National Park, Mount Nyiragongo is famous for its lava lake. Adventurous tourists can embark on a challenging hike to the summit and witness the mesmerizing sight of the bubbling lava lake at night.
  • 4. Okapi Wildlife Reserve: This UNESCO World Heritage site is dedicated to the conservation of the endangered okapi, a unique forest-dwelling mammal. Visitors can explore the reserve's dense rainforests, spot various wildlife species, and learn about conservation efforts.

About “Virtual Interlining”: Some itineraries may combine multiple airlines without a traditional interline agreement. This can unlock routes that are otherwise hard to find, but it can also increase complexity (separate tickets, tighter connections, baggage rules, and responsibility for missed connections).
